With the development of improved techniques for the construction of cDNA libraries representing rare messenger species has come increased demand for screening techniques to isolate specific cDNAs. A variety of techniques has been developed:
1. | The use of exact and degenerate oligonucleotides complementary to RNAs coding for established protein sequence. |
2. | Bacterial expression of cDNA and immunological detection of the protein products. |
3. | Selection by hybrid-arrest or hybrid-select translation. |
4. | Differential hybridization using cDNAs obtained under different physiological conditions. |
5. | Bacterial expression of cDNA and selection by biological assay. |
6. | Transfer of cDNA libraries in eukaryotic expression vectors into mammalian cell lines and subsequent biological selection. |
7. | Expression of cloned cDNAs and mRNA in SP6 vectors with subsequent microinjection of RNA and biological selection of decreasing pools. |
